Here are the essential units for a Graduate Certificate in Communication Disorders in Developmental Disorders:

• Introduction to Communication Disorders in Developmental Disorders:

This unit covers the basics of communication disorders in developmental disorders, including prevalence, causes, and diagnosis.

• Assessment and Diagnosis of Communication Disorders:

This unit focuses on the assessment and diagnosis of communication disorders in developmental disorders, including testing procedures and criteria for diagnosis.

• Language Development and Disorders:

This unit examines typical language development and language disorders in children with developmental disorders.

• Speech Sound Disorders:

This unit covers the assessment and treatment of speech sound disorders in children with developmental disorders.

• Social Communication and Pragmatic Disorders:

This unit explores social communication and pragmatic disorders, including autism spectrum disorder, and their impact on communication.

• Augmentative and Alternative Communication:

This unit examines the use of augmentative and alternative communication strategies for children with developmental disorders and complex communication needs.

• Evidence-Based Practice in Communication Disorders:

This unit introduces students to evidence-based practice in communication disorders and its importance in the field.

• Supervised Clinical Practice:

This unit provides students with supervised clinical practice in the assessment and treatment of communication disorders in children with developmental disorders.

• Cultural and Linguistic Diversity in Communication Disorders:

This unit examines the impact of cultural and linguistic diversity on communication disorders in children with developmental disorders.
